| F-8 Crusader | |
|
The F-8 was a mach 1+ fighter used mainly by the US Navy, but also saw service with the French Naval Air arm. It's unusual rotating wing was a feature that allowed it to get airborne from the shorter, older carriers. The aircraft was used as the basis for the highly acclaimed A-7 Corsair II that followed.
